Fly Mill
Originally released in 2011. Fly Mill is a animation film. directed by Anu-Laura Tuttelberg. At just 7 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.
Synopsis
The protagonist is a Miller living in a watermill. He bakes daily bread and raises ducklings whom he wishes one day to set free. But on the field next to his home, hunters go to shoot birds.
